"what place did you like the best" vs "which place did you like the best"

Both phrases are correct and commonly used in English. They are interchangeable and can be used to ask someone about their favorite place. The choice between 'what' and 'which' is a matter of personal preference.

what place did you like the best

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English to ask about someone's favorite place.

This phrase is used to inquire about the place someone liked the most out of a selection. It is a casual and common way to ask about preferences.

which place did you like the best

This phrase is correct and commonly used in English to ask about someone's favorite place.

This phrase is used to inquire about the place someone liked the most out of a selection. It is a slightly more formal way to ask about preferences compared to using 'what'.
